## Releases

The Siftgate bloom filter fronts the Cairnstore key-value cluster and is versioned independently of it. Each release must be validated against the false-positive regression suite before tagging, since filter parameter changes directly affect Cairnstore read load. Release artifacts are built reproducibly and signed prior to upload; the pipeline signs them with the key below.

deploy key for kahag-kagaf: bky9_uLYdkfG6Z

Before tagging, confirm the MARC-lite parser in ShelfStream 2.9 accepts your plugin's field mappings without fallback warnings. Run the dry import against the Oakhaven sample catalogue (12k records) and verify zero duplicate accession rows. Plugin authors: declare your schema version in the manifest or the importer will reject the bundle at load time. Deprecation notices for the old subject-heading hook ship with this release. When all checks pass, record the identifier printed beneath this line.

build token for kahop-yafof: htk21_5a995f047b538db58c4a4

The Kestrelline dispatch API assigns drivers using a weighted heuristic: proximity to pickup (50%), current load (30%), and historical acceptance rate (20%). Call the assignment endpoint with a job payload; the response returns the selected driver and a confidence score. Scores under 0.4 mean the pool is thin—retry with an expanded radius. Assignments expire after 90 seconds if unacknowledged. Rate limit is 20 requests per second per client. All requests to the Kestrelline API must carry the bearer token below.

login token, yajeg-fawif: eyJhbGciOiJIUzI1NiIsInR5cCI6IkpXVCJ9.eyJzdWIiOiIEdPQYnZXaZIn0.HSRTnYZBx0Qc